Family of Injured Former Student Sues School District, Vice Principal
The family of a former high school student from Gloucester, Virginia is suing an administrator and the school district for failing to prevent a fight that left the young man permanently brain-injured, reports the Daily Press. According to the Daily Press, the lawsuit seeks $2 million in compensatory damages, and punitive damages of $350,000. The family alleges that on the day of the incident, a friend of the victim had informed the high school's vice principal that there were rumors afloat that the boy would be attacked. The administrator allegedly neglected to alert security or otherwise prevent the altercation.
